On June 21, 2019, we amended the 2017 loan agreements with Venture (the “Amendment”). Under the Amendment, the 2017 loans were bifurcated into two tranches: Tranche A, in an amount of $49.0 million, representing the remaining principal amount of the 2017 loans; and Tranche B, in an amount of $8.6 million, representing the 2017 loans prepayment penalty. Tranche A was paid in full upon the execution of the Amendment. Tranche B, consisting of two separate subordinated contract liability instruments of $4.3 million each (the “Venture Tranche B Loans”), remained outstanding as of October 31, 2021. The Venture Tranche B Loans bore no interest, had no maturity date or prepayment schedule, and were subordinate to the SVB and Hercules Loan (see below) for any security interest or lien. At the option of the lenders, the Venture Tranche B Loans could be converted into Series D convertible preferred stock at any time. In addition, the Venture Tranche B Loans included conversion features conditioned on future rounds of preferred equity financing, and bridge financing. The Venture Tranche B Loans were not pre-payable.
The Venture Tranche B Loans were to become due and payable in full upon an Acceleration Event (as defined in the Amendment), which includes an event of default, a change in control, an initial public offering or a liquidity event. The Venture Tranche B Loans also included optional prepayment and conversion features contingent upon additional debt issuance.
In July 2021, we amended certain terms of our Venture Tranche B Loans to provide for, among other things, (i) an amendment to the definition of an initial public offering to include the acquisition by a special purchase acquisition company and (ii) immediately prior to the consummation of an initial public offering, the automatic conversion of the outstanding principal under the notes into bridge financing securities. The form of bridge financing securities to be issued were substantially in the same form as our amended 2020 Convertible Notes and would result in such bridge financing securities being converted into shares of Class A common stock immediately prior to the Closing at a conversion price equal to the lesser of (i) the Capped Price immediately prior to the closing of the Business Combination or (ii) 80% of the value of consideration payable per each share of Class A common stock provided for in the Business Combination.
In July 2021, we amended certain terms of warrants issued to Venture to provide for, among other things, (i) an amendment to the definition of an initial public offering to include the acquisition by a special purpose acquisition company and (ii) immediately prior to the consummation of an initial public offering, the automatic exchange of the warrants for shares of our securities.
During the fiscal year ended January 31, 2021, we repaid $2.6 million of the Venture Tranche B Loans. As of October 31, 2021 and January 31, 2021, $6.0 million was outstanding under the Venture Tranche B loans.
